VH1 'Makes It Funky' With a Tribute To The Musical Legacy Of New Orleans

Premiering Wednesday September 14 8:00PM* VH1 Will Air The Feature Length Documentary 'Make It Funky'

Viewers Will Have The Opportunity To Make Donations To The Victims Of Hurricane Katrina Through MusiCares and MercyCorps During The Premiere Of 'Make It Funky'

NEW YORK, Sept. 8 -- "Make It Funky" is a film that documents the spirit, history, and vitality of New Orleans' people and it's musical culture. During this critical time of need after the devastation of Hurricane Katrina, VH1 seeks to remind the world of the true heart of New Orleans with this unprecedented television broadcast.

Premiering Wednesday September 14 at 8:00 p.m., "Make It Funky" uncovers the rich legacy of New Orleans' musical history. From 'Yellow Moon' to 'Let the Good Times Roll', "Make It Funky" is a raucous tribute to the musical heritage of the Crescent City, chock full of blazing performances, fiery archival footage and red-hot conversations with the remarkable men and women who created it. Featuring a world-class line-up of artists including the Neville Brothers, Allen Toussaint, Irma Thomas, Lloyd Price, Bonnie Raitt, and Keith Richards, who slip, slide, strut and slide their way through the spicy gumbo of sounds that took over the world, influencing the course of popular music for over a century.

Mercy Corps

Alleviates suffering, poverty, and oppression by helping people build secure, productive, and just communities. Currently responding to Hurricane Katrina, Mercy Corps works in some of the worlds most difficult places, including Iraq, Afghanistan and Sudan. Since 1979, Mercy Corps has provided over $830 million in assistance to people in 80 nations. More than 91% of the agency's resources are allocated to programs that directly assist those in need.

MusiCares

The Hurricane Katrina disaster has been devastating, profound and life altering for its victims, their families, friends and the nation. This is the time when we must come together and take care of those who need our help. Therefore, The Recording Academy, the nonprofit organization that is the voice of thousands of music makers nationwide, along with its MusiCares Foundation, which provides a safety net of critical services for music people in crisis, is committing an initial donation of $1 million for music people affected by Hurricane Katrina.

The MusiCares Hurricane Relief Fund has been set up so these people in crisis can get help. Assistance includes basic living expenses such as shelter, food, utilities, transportation; medical expenses including doctor, dentist and hospital bills, medications; clothing; instrument and recording equipment replacement; relocation costs; school supplies for students; insurance payments and more.

Along with this donation, each of The Academy's 12 regional Chapters will designate local programming that will continue the fundraising efforts to help the thousands of music people whose lives and livelihoods have been impacted by these tragic events. The Recording Academy, The Latin Recording Academy, MusiCares Foundation and the GRAMMY Foundation also have created a matching fund with their employees to help ensure that music continues to be the thread that brings people together and helps us all heal.
